Output 529f41ddf38e7420d5040bbb2476f03471d7e1decf24c566afc549f9e7797988:1

value
2174469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cde589aa29f9675eafccdccf56d3a20ecc6eea9a OP_EQUAL
address
3LThRRzKJhRYSYifehNyEUzrf7grAWsc53
transaction
529f41ddf38e7420d5040bbb2476f03471d7e1decf24c566afc549f9e7797988
spent
true